I'm looking for a Financial Mentor?


I'm a single father of 2, looking to make my $$$ work for me and my boys. I currently work FT & PT but always seem to be short each month. I do pay child support and childcare which soaks up lots of my funds. I would like to learn how to manage my money, so I can stop living paycheck to paycheck.

Look for a financial professional. Ask your friends, coworkers, church (temple) attendees who they use for financial advice. The financial professional should help guide you through your money troubles. Expect to make big and small changes to your spending.

Your financial life should include:
A plan to create and grow your wealth
A plan to protect and preserve your wealth
A plan to distribute your wealth through your lifetime
A plan to distribute your wealth after you have past away.

A good first step is writing down everything that you buy and its price. Do this for at least two weeks. Pay cash for everything and get a receipt and total everything at the end of each day. Make a spreadsheet.

I agree that an excellent first step would be to log EVERY penny you spend- even if it's 50 cents for the soda vending machine. The "latte factor" may be affecting your financial situation.

There are only two ways to go about this, either make more or spend less. Since your already working more than one full time job, making more money is probably out of the picture. That leaves us to spending less. As stated in past responses, challenge EVRYTHING your spending money on. Is it an actual NEED or a want. Keep your spending to needs. And most important of all, teach your children about money and values. One of the most important lessons of life.
